Adicionando o Gateway Group na aba Source do IPSec-Widget
-
Boa noite pessoal!
Esta é minha primeira postagem e caso esteja colocando o post no lugar errado me perdoem.
Há um bom tempo atrás percebi que mesmo em versões anteriores do Pfsense, quando você possui um Gateway Group configurado no seu Pfsense como "Default Gateway", ele não é exibido na aba "Source" do widget do IPSec conforme a imagem abaixo:
Apesar de não ser um programador nato, resolvi investigar o código do arquivo "ipsec.widget.php", que fica localizado dentro de "/usr/local/www/widgets/widgets" e acabei achando na linha 117, uma função que pelo nome sugestivo "convert_friendly_interface_to_friendly_descr", realiza uma "conversão amigável" muito provavelmente do nome da interface para uma outra descrição.
Acredito que exista alguma incompatibilidade com essa função pois retirando essa chamada, o Pfsense passa a mostrar o nome do Gateway na coluna "Source" de maneira correta.Bom pessoal essa é a minha contribuição, espero que possa ser útil de alguma forma.
Abraço,